    How the 3Doodler Works

    The 3Doodler operates on a simple yet ingenious principle. It heats plastic filaments to a malleable state, allowing the user to draw in three dimensions as the plastic cools and solidifies in the air almost instantly. This process transforms a simple sketch into a tangible, three-dimensional object, offering a visceral understanding of spatial concepts that flat drawings cannot convey.

    Considerations and Challenges

    While the 3Doodler presents numerous educational benefits, it is not without its challenges. The cost of the pens and the plastic filaments can be prohibitive for some institutions, making it essential to weigh the investment against the educational return. Additionally, there is a learning curve associated with mastering the tool, requiring both teachers and students to adapt to its unique capabilities.

    Moreover, the reliance on plastic filaments raises environmental concerns, prompting a discussion on sustainable practices within the classroom. Educators are encouraged to integrate discussions on environmental impact and responsible use of materials as part of the learning experience with the 3Doodler.

    Design Excellence and Durability

    Magna-Tiles stand out for their quality design. Made from food-grade, non-toxic MABS plastic, each tile is equipped with ceramic magnets that resist corrosion and demagnetisation. This robust construction ensures that Magna-Tiles can withstand intensive play without losing their magnetic strength or structural integrity, making them a safe and lasting investment.

    Cost Consideration: A Worthy Investment?

    One of the primary considerations for potential buyers is the cost. Magna-Tiles are on the higher end of the pricing spectrum, with costs averaging between £1.00 and £1.50 per tile. Despite this, many users justify the price, citing the tiles’ longevity, educational value and the breadth of creative opportunities they provide.

    Competitive Market and Alternatives

    While Magna-Tiles are a well-established name in the market, several competitors have emerged over the years, such as Picasso Tiles and Connetix, offering similar magnetic building experiences at more affordable prices. These alternatives often maintain compatibility with Magna-Tiles, allowing for mixed collections and expanded creative possibilities.

    Safety and Recommendations

    Magna-Tiles are recommended for children three years and older, adhering to safety standards to prevent risks associated with small, detachable parts. This precaution is standard for toys containing small elements, ensuring a safe play environment for younger children.
